A social media star has run into trouble for pretending to be an Emirati and inhaling an illegal substance in a live video.
Dubai Police was quick to arrest the young man who has now been deported.
Major General Khalil Ibrahim Al Mansouri, Assistant Commander-in-Chief for Criminal Investigation Affairs said the influencer was not expecting the swift crackdown by the authorities.
He was arrested on charges of 'destructive behaviour'.
Al Mansouri stressed the importance of taking strict action against such individuals who set a bad example and encourage others to violate laws.
"There is a strong correlation between exposure to pictures and videos of drug use and the subsequent start of using them," added the official.
